Output e8385775771f0b40fc93f65e4e54b965b9f77206a7fc17f393d70598e092a33a:5

value
33043507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4542e101c7f7ec1920faa242c18d9b7339d370ac OP_EQUAL
address
MEDNyVjdCCMQeUqrvK7Uhz8cAodbYsJkM9
transaction
e8385775771f0b40fc93f65e4e54b965b9f77206a7fc17f393d70598e092a33a
spent
true